OceanMind
OceanMind uses satellites and AI to track maritime data across fishing and shipping industries. Transparent data helps to track climate impacts, preserve biodiversity, protect livelihoods, and prevent slavery in maritime sectors.

Challenge
Illegal and unregulated fishing is one of the greatest threats to marine ecosystems, pushing aquatic species to the brink of extinction, throttling local food supplies, and undermining efforts to manage fisheries sustainably. Unfortunately, many governments lack the resources and expertise needed for effective monitoring, control, and surveillance of their marine areas to stop illegal fishing operations.
Solutions
OceanMind works with government agencies to protect fishing stocks, pulling public data on vessel positioning into the cloud and tracking each boat in real time. AI algorithms analyze ship movements to identify suspicious behavior, such as staying still for too long or venturing off established routes. Protecting ocean life with the cloud
OceanMind supports the prevention of illegal, unreported, and unregulated fishing by analyzing vessel movements in real time. Machine learning identifies suspicious behavior, which OceanMind shares with agencies to direct patrol boats more effectively.

Climate TRACE: Climate action starts with a clearer picture
The Climate TRACE platform provides up-to-date data for human-caused greenhouse gas emissions. As part of the Climate TRACE coalition, OceanMind contributes estimates of emissions from global shipping by tracking data for almost 50,000 vessels in near real time. New insights show that shipping sector emissions are growing alarmingly.

How OceanMind works
An area at risk for illegal fishing activity is identified. Ocean vessel movements are captured via GPS, sonar, and satellite imagery. Data sources are layered on top of AI algorithms to identify behavioral markers of illicit fishing. Government agencies use the insights to manage patrol boats more effectively.
